Our Mission
At constellr were harnessing the power of space to solve one of Earths greatest challenges: climate resilience & security in a changing world. Our thermal satellite constellation delivers the most accurate land surface temperature data on the market equipping commercial players governments defence agencies and global institutions with the thermal intelligence they need to make strategic decisions from national security and infrastructure to agriculture and climate resilience.
As a fast-scaling company with offices in Brussels Freiburg Munich Washington and Toulouse our multidisciplinary team of engineers scientists and strategists is building the future of space-based Earth observation
Location:Munich / Berlin(hybrid/remote possible)
Your Role
As our Marketing & Communications Manager you will own and execute marketing communications visual design and technical content creation to bring strategic messaging to life across priority comms channels. This role operationalises strategy into materials that support defence/government engagement branding and business development role focuses onconsistency quality and relevanceacross channels rather than high-volume content production.
Key Responsibilities
Marketing & CommunicationsExecution
Translate messaging frameworks into tangible content:(website copy brochures product narratives Case studies technical white papers datasheets Presentations pitch decks and event materials)
Maintain consistency across all external communication touchpoints.
Communications & Content
Lead social media (LinkedIn focus) newsletter content and press coordination.
Own content calendar proactively aligning with defence audiences and core narrative themes.
Visual & DesignOversight
Create or manage visual design assets (in-house or via freelancers):
Brand &campaigngraphics
Slidetemplatesone-pagersinfographics
Event & BD Support
Ensure event participation aligns with target audiences and messaging.
Localise materials for government and defence stakeholders.
Prepare senior leadership for industry events and conferences and prepare briefing materials and presentations.
Manage external creative vendors/freelancers for content and design.
About you
Required:
37years of experiencein marketing and communications.
Strong writing and content development skills in English.
Comfortable with technical documentation and translating complex tech into accessible messaging.
Strong project management and execution skills
Experience in B2G defence aerospace or highly regulated industries
Ability to work independently in a fast-paced startup environment
Experience with visual design processes or creative project management.
Nice to Have:
Experience working with technical products or deep tech
Familiarity with defence industry events and media
Additional Europeanlanguageskills
Why constellr
Work on the frontlines of dual-use innovation bridging defence resilience and climate intelligence.
Opportunity to shape the structure and processes of a growing commercial organisation.
Competitive compensation with VSOP (Virtual Share Option Plan).
Flexible hybrid work and travel across Europe for events and customer engagements.
Join a fast-growing international team redefining how Earth is observed from space.
At constellr we are committed to fostering an inclusive and welcoming workplace. We are an equal-opportunity employer and believe that diversity fuels innovation creativity and the ability to tackle complex challenges effectively. We encourage individuals from all walks of life to join us on our mission to reduce global food insecurity.
Your application has been successfully submitted!
Required Experience:
Manager